    Now a few words on the bluray release, with your helping suggestions.

    First of all, it will be a bluray only release because most of you clearly prefer an HD remastered version of the movie, so we will not produce DVD version. It yet exists in France with the original Alpha France release. [This film has been already been issued by Alpha France as a DVD].

    La Femme-objet will be presented restored in 2K under the supervision of its original producer Francis Mischkind with french, english and spanish audio. We are still looking for the german track, so every help possible from you to locate a 35mm or VHS copy of the german version of the film would be wonderful, so we could include « der deutsche Sprachen » in the bluray. The movie was called Science-Fiction Lady in Germany.

    Will be include[d] with the release :

    The original 35mm trailer of the movie with 2K remaster.
    A series of interviews with Marilyn Jess, Richard Allan, director Didier Philippe-Gérard (Michel Barny) and producer Francis Mischkind. There may be other people joining them.
    A selection of trailers from Marilyn Jess and Frédéric Lansac movies from original 35mm copies
    About the packaging, we will offer you two options: a limited digipack [I have no idea what a digipack is] on one side, and a boxed version with a slipcover on the other side. There will also be few copies signed by stars Marilyn Jess and Richard Allan, for the blu-ray and also for the vinyl disc.
